Types of Fish.
Bonaire has great sport fishing just a short distance from the marina. The fish often found are primarily blue marlin, white marlin, wahoo, and yellowfin tuna. Bonaire also has other great fish to catch, including swordfish, almaco jacks, numerous snapper species, and groupers. Of course, you may come across some surprises!
The Flying Fish practices strict catch and release on marlin and sailfish by keeping these fish in the water for photos before the release.

- Offshore Trolling – The typical trolling spread has five lures or baits in the water, plus two hookless teasers. Spinning rods and/or fly rods are ready to cast at any fish that appear on the surface while fighting other fish.
- Bottom Fishing – A largely untapped fishery in Bonaire is the deep-water bottom fishing. One of the most interesting things about bottom fishing is the variety offered. You’re never sure what you will pull up! Bottom fishing is a great way to spend a whole day or change things up from trolling for a while.
- Night Fishing – Swordfish and tuna are the primary targets on Bonaire night fishing trips. Book a night charter on the Flying Fish if you are looking for a shot at the hardest-fighting billfish in the world. The heaviest tackle is used for these amazing, powerful fish.
About Flying Fish Charters.
The Flying Fish is a 42 ft Bertram convertible sport fisher with twin 430 hp diesel engines. The boat was built to handle heavy seas in comfort and safety. The boat can comfortably carry up to 10 passengers and has the power, equipment and amenities for a fun and comfortable fishing trip.

The amenities include an air-conditioned cabin, seating for four passengers on the flybridge, salon seating for five people, and a full restroom. The boat is equipped with outriggers, downriggers, powerful sonar and radar, an extra large fish box, adult and child life jackets, a life raft, and throw rings.
